Having a list of email addresses of companies offers several key advantages.
Targeted outreach allows you to connect directly with decision-makers.
You can tailor your message to resonate with their specific needs and interests.
This approach increases the likelihood of engagement and conversions.
For example, imagine you're selling project management software. Instead of a generic email blast, you can target construction companies with case studies showing how your software helped similar firms streamline operations and reduce costs. This targeted approach drastically improves your chances of securing a demo or a sale.

Building your list of email addresses of companies ethically is crucial for maintaining a positive reputation and avoiding legal issues.
Always comply with privacy regulations like GDPR and CCPA.
Obtain consent before adding someone to your email list.
Provide a clear and easy way for people to unsubscribe.
Avoid sending unsolicited emails or spam.
Use a reputable email marketing service to manage your campaigns.
Monitor your sender reputation to ensure your emails are reaching the inbox.
Best Practice: Regularly clean your email list of companies by removing inactive subscribers. This improves your sender reputation and deliverability rates. High bounce rates signal to email providers that your list may contain spam, which can negatively impact your ability to reach your target audience.

Company websites often provide email addresses for various departments.
Check the 'Contact Us', 'About Us', and 'Team' pages for email addresses.
You can also use the WHOIS database to find contact information for the domain owner.
Email finder tools and browser extensions can help you find email addresses quickly.
These tools often use algorithms and databases to locate email addresses associated with specific domains or individuals.
Some popular options include Hunter.io and FindThatLead.

Building your own email address directory can be a cost-effective solution for targeted outreach.
Web scraping involves extracting data from websites automatically.
Tools like Beautiful Soup and Scrapy can be used to scrape email addresses from websites.
However, be sure to comply with the website's terms of service and avoid overloading the server.
After scraping email addresses, it's essential to validate and clean the data.
Use email verification tools to identify and remove invalid or inactive email addresses.
This will improve your sender reputation and reduce bounce rates.
Pro Tip: Use double opt-in for your email list. This requires subscribers to confirm their email address before being added to your list, ensuring higher quality leads and better engagement rates. It also demonstrates your commitment to ethical email marketing practices.

Track your email marketing metrics, such as open rates, click-through rates, and conversion rates.
Use this data to optimize your campaigns and improve your results.
Experiment with different subject lines, email content, and calls to action to see what works best.
Metric | Description | Target |
---|---|---|
Open Rate | Percentage of recipients who opened your email | 20-25% |
Click-Through Rate (CTR) | Percentage of recipients who clicked on a link in your email | 2-5% |
Conversion Rate | Percentage of recipients who completed a desired action (e.g., purchase, sign-up) | 1-3% |

The accuracy of an email address directory can vary depending on the provider and the data sources they use.
Reputable services often employ verification processes to ensure the data is up-to-date and accurate.
However, it's always a good practice to validate the email addresses you obtain from any directory using email verification tools to minimize bounce rates and maintain a good sender reputation.
Consider factors like the frequency of data updates and the methods used for verification when choosing an email address directory.
Key metrics to track include open rates, click-through rates (CTR), conversion rates, and bounce rates.
Open rates indicate how many recipients opened your email, while CTR measures how many clicked on a link within the email.
Conversion rates show how many recipients completed a desired action, such as a purchase or sign-up, and bounce rates indicate the percentage of emails that could not be delivered.
Monitoring these metrics helps you optimize your campaigns for better results.
